Transaction b6f603e7969c13d35a89022d9f1e2a5fde12109c3b24a873dc7f05e403d65d7a
1 Input
1 Output
-
b6f603e7969c13d35a89022d9f1e2a5fde12109c3b24a873dc7f05e403d65d7a:0
- value
- 9443856
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d36a2cc1bade12f66d5c355fc80577bcb122bdb
- address
- bc1qm5m29nqm4hsj7ek4cd2leqzh0093y27mesh5ex